Senior Hospitality and Events Manager

Location: Stoke

Hours: Monday to Friday, 9am – 5.30pm

Salary: £45,000 per annum

Role Overview:

We’re recruiting on behalf of a leading national firm seeking a confident, experienced Senior Hospitality & Events Manager to lead its growing team. This pivotal role oversees the delivery of high-quality hospitality and events across a national office network, ensuring every internal and client-facing experience reflects premium standards and genuine care.

This is an ideal opportunity for a relationship-driven leader with a passion for service excellence and operational coordination.

Key Responsibilities:

• Overseeing and mentoring the Hospitality & Events team, fostering a collaborative culture focused on service excellence and accountability
• Deputising for the Group Hospitality Manager by providing direction, handling queries, leading meetings, and maintaining strategic alignment during absences

• Assisting in shaping and executing the national hospitality and events strategy in line with business goals and brand values
• Overseeing smooth, high-standard delivery of hospitality and events across all locations
• Acting as a key contact for stakeholders, suppliers, and clients with confident, professional communication
• Embedding a people-first approach that prioritises trust and meaningful engagement
• Using systems like Zendesk, Outlook, and booking tools to manage activity efficiently while maintaining a personal touch
• Leading the planning and execution of major hospitality campaigns, events, and bespoke experiences
• Overseeing procurement, supplier relationships, and logistics to ensure consistency and value
• Managing resources and aligning delivery with demand to ensure consistency and continuous improvement
• Ensuring adherence to hygiene, food safety, and risk procedures, and identifying training needs across the team

Required Skills and Qualifications:

• Able to communicate confidently with stakeholders, clients, and team members
• Proficiency with booking, inbox, and project tools to enable efficient, people-focused service
• Able to deliver seamless operations
• Strong logistical, time management, and admin skills
• Experience managing budgets and supplier contracts with commercial awareness
• Proficiency ensuring compliance with food hygiene and health & safety standards
